I'm a 60-year-old with 40 years playing cowboy chords, and some knowledge of how to play "the scale" (index finger on the tonic of the sixth string).An 80 yo friend gave me a bass guitar Thanksgiving, and I have been having a ball. I asked another another friend for lessons, and got a Hal Leonard book.By week 3, I had jumped WAY ahead of myself and was trying to read about modes, asking why the harmony in 30's country was a given interval apart, whether you play a major or minor scale with the blues, and getting answers that I was unable to understand. I was very frustrated.After all, I still had never heard of pentatonic patterns, intervals, flat vs major 7ths... and when I did hear about something like a "perfect fifth", my brain would get stuck in why it's called a fifth, and what makes it perfect. (I found myself trying to read about Pythagoras late one night...)My wife found these podcasts and they were everything I needed: - A fundamental approach to the Theory of music, rather than a sheet of chords - Well paced - An Intellectually curious approach - Accurate and solid and deep - Serna tells what he's going to demonstrate, demonstrates it succinctly, then reviews what he just demonstrated - I know most of the songs he references well2 weeks in, I've purchased both Fretboard Theory books, one in paper and one on Kindle. I'm on podcast 12. And I'm boring everyone at parties telling them excitedly about all the magical things I've learned.Every day now I play my lovely bass and my new semi hollow body and my acoustic. But I can hardly hear the wonderful new sounds I'm making, for all the clicking in my head as everything falls into place.I've been a teacher all my life, so I can see appreciate Desi Serna's gifts as a teacher. Praise and thanks for this amazing guidebook into music theory.I just wish I lived in Nashville so I could come take lessons.

First I want to mention that I don't write reviews, however Fretboard Theory I and II are such quality learning materials and the BEST for learning the guitar and music theory for the guitar that I had to write this. I should mention that these books are "geared" towards the intermediate guitarist and Desi makes no secret about that. But there is good news, he has another book for beginners. That being said, here are some points I like to address:1. Modes - This is one of the most confusing and should I misunderstood things regarding this topic. I have other books and also videos from other publishers, however it is still "mystifying" to me. After going through Desi's explanation in Fretboard Theory I, I FULLY understand what modes are and how to apply them in a real musical setting. If you want to understand modes, do yourself a favor and buy his material!2. Connecting the Theory to songs - When reading and learning the material, he gives a list on songs which apply the material taught.3. Lead Patterns and Riff boxes - Explained in Fretboard Theory II, he explains and details application of the Pentatonic Patterns into lead patterns which many players used. In addition, he explains the concept of Riff Boxes. For the lead guitarist, this chapter is a MUST!I have spent YEARS studying theory and spent thousands of dollars on learning material. I wish I came across this earlier I would have save ALOT of time and money. As a developing guitarist, in my opinion, this is all you need!Lastly he has videos for fretboard theory I and II and have them both and recommend as well.
